Comments
Comments: We went up the Mt Flagg trail to the summit from Merrowvista then over Gorilla trail through the hobbit forest to Carriage and Mt Shaw then over to Black Snout and down to Tate (Big Ball) for our final peak of the day before exiting on the Band-aid trail to the parking lot with Bill S and Bob S and Stanley the wonder dog. Excellent day we used no traction, there were some spots that had ice which was avoidable.


Stanley's 45th ascent of Flagg and Shaw. Dramatic views of the Sandwich Range. High peaks to the north were hidden in cloud. Temps dropped through the day and winds picked up. Trails are in great condition but where is the snow?
